The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 61039, German Valley, Illinois is 43 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

86.80 percent of the population in 61039 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 64.61 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 5.06 percent of the residents in 61039 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.53 members with about 2.33 cars available per household.

An estimate of 97.00 percent of the residents in 61039 has some form of health insurance. 33.93 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 75.42 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 61039 would have to travel an average of 10.22 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Fhn Memorial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 61039, German Valley, Illinois.

As of , an estimate of 834 residents live in 61039 with a median age of 36.2 years. 30.22 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 14.27 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 39.42 percent of the residents in 61039 is currently married, and 19.22 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 61039 is $7,070.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 61039 is approximately $1,026. The median household spends about 14.51 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that affects the way the body metabolizes glucose. It is characterized by insulin resistance and high blood sugar levels. Managing Type 2 Diabetes requires regular medical care, including check-ups with healthcare providers, monitoring blood sugar levels, and making lifestyle adjustments such as diet and exercise. Missing appointments with healthcare providers can have serious consequences for individuals with Type 2 Diabetes, as it can lead to poorly managed blood sugar levels and an increased risk of complications.
